Transaction e64dea184bdcbf273bcad4ee76b1fda52a2f0c268c9357fbe94b673b873d8191
1 Input
1 Output
-
e64dea184bdcbf273bcad4ee76b1fda52a2f0c268c9357fbe94b673b873d8191:0
- value
- 2785579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11bfc5bb081d539a76ca8766fff4b1fcbd6f291b OP_EQUAL
- address
- 33Js9PDJk81yYV9j1kBGGbrGFHmnhB8nJz